Here are some of the points you can do to obtain the most out of your brand-new attic room insulation. Look for stains and damp musty places on your roofing system to see where it could be leaking and attend to the trouble before mounting your brand-new attic insulation.


If your insulation touches a light it can become a fire threat. Unless your light components are rated risk-free for call with insulation, make sure to cover them in plywood, metal, or equipment fabric.






There are many potential safety and security threats you can encounter when mounting insulation in your attic room. That's why it is very important to understand the dangers linked with your insulation material of choice and to take the proper safety measures. If your home was constructed prior to 1970, it may presently have asbestos insulation. If so, this should not be disrupted.


If your asbestos insulation is damaged or disturbed it may call for professional removal to keep you and your home safe. Also if your home is asbestos-free, there are still several risks entailed with installing attic room insulation. Air conditioning repair. Below are a few precaution you can take to stay clear of injury: Protect your lungs, skin, and eyes from hazardous fibers by putting on a long-sleeve t-shirt, handwear covers, safety glasses, and a dust mask

Basing on joists can be hazardous. If you lose your balance and fall you could damage through the ceiling. Usage sturdy plywood boards to depend on as you function. Mould or rot make certain signs of sophisticated condensation issues. Determine the cause and remedy it before including insulation. Dampness can originate from the outside because of failure of the roofing or flashing. Typical problem areas include inadequate blinking at a hip, valley or the chimney and ice dam leaks.


If it has been harmed or polluted by mould or vermin, remove it. Nonetheless, do not disturb vermiculite insulation (see Component 1.4, Wellness and safety and security considerations). If the insulation is wet, do not cover it till the source of wetness is removed and the insulation is completely dry. If the insulation is dry, it will probably be okay to leave it in area.


Check the deepness of the insulation to determine its shielding value. Contrast this with the recommended insulation worths partially 2.2, Control of warmth flow. Ensure that the insulation is distributed equally which there is full deepness insurance coverage, specifically around the boundary of the attic room above the wall surface plates.

Residences must have a vapour barrier on the cozy side of the insulation. In older homes, the vapour obstacle could have been offered by wax paper, he has a good point kraft paper-backed batts or layers of paint. More recent houses typically have a polyethylene sheet vapour obstacle, but generally, really few homes have an efficient air obstacle.
